Logo do repositório
 
A carregar...
Miniatura
Publicação

Prevention of forest fires using computer vision

Utilize este identificador para referenciar este registo.
Nome:Descrição:Tamanho:Formato: 
Tavares_2024.pdf2.57 MBAdobe PDF Ver/Abrir

Orientador(es)

Resumo(s)

The increase in both the number and size of fires demonstrates an urgent need for new and innovative interventions, not only in firefighting, but also in prevention, since firefighting is far more efficient when combined with improved prevention strategies. One of the most effective methods of preventing the spread of fires is to ensure that fields, especially tree plantations, are regularly trimmed and cleaned, preventing fire from spreading from the ground to the tree canopy, making it tremendously difficult to control and extinguish a fire. The use of videos of tree plantations taken by an Unmanned Aerial Vehicle (UAV) and the subsequent creation of an algorithm that processes them, with the use of computer vision and OpenCV algorithms, has the effect of significantly reducing the laborious task of checking whether parts of a field are cleaned. This process eliminates the need for human intervention and reliance on a database of images of trees to create a neural network model. The script implemented is designed to process and compare two videos, one repre- senting a clean field of a tree plantation and the other representing the same plantation after some time (with potential overgrowth). The objective is to identify tree trunks that are occluded by vegetative growth and require cleaning. Although further testing of the algorithm is required in order to guarantee its efficacy in a broader range of scenarios and with a greater quantity of data, the results of this work are promising.
O aumento do número e da dimensão dos incêndios demonstra a necessidade urgente de intervenções novas e inovadoras, não só no combate aos incêndios, mas também na prevenção, uma vez que o combate aos incêndios é muito mais eficiente quando combinado com estratégias de prevenção melhoradas. Um dos métodos mais eficazes para evitar a propagação de incêndios consiste em assegurar que os campos, especialmente as plantações de árvores, sejam regularmente aparados e limpos, impedindo que o fogo se propague do solo para a copa das árvores, o que dificulta enormemente o controlo e a extinção de um incêndio. A utilização de vídeos de plantações de árvores captados por um drone e a subsequente criação de um algoritmo que os processa, com recurso a computer vision e algoritmos OpenCV, tem como efeito reduzir significativamente a laboriosa tarefa de verificar se partes de um campo estão limpas. Este processo elimina a necessidade de intervenção humana e a dependência de uma base de dados de imagens de árvores para criar um modelo de rede neuronal. O script implementado foi concebido para processar e comparar dois vídeos, um que representa um campo limpo de uma plantação de árvores e outro que representa a mesma plantação após algum tempo (com potencial crescimento excessivo). O objetivo é identificar os troncos das árvores que estão ocluídos pelo crescimento vegetativo e que necessitam de limpeza. Embora sejam necessários mais testes do algoritmo para garantir a sua eficácia numa gama mais vasta de cenários e com uma maior quantidade de dados, os resultados deste trabalho são promissores.

Descrição

Palavras-chave

Computer vision OpenCV Fires Fire Prevention Tree Plantation

Contexto Educativo

Citação

Projetos de investigação

Projeto de investigaçãoVer mais
Projeto de investigaçãoVer mais
Projeto de investigaçãoVer mais
Projeto de investigaçãoVer mais

Unidades organizacionais

Fascículo

Editora

Licença CC